show moreHow Schizotypal Personality Disorder Affects Social Interactions Schizotypal Personality Disorder (STPD) significantly impacts social interactions due to the symptoms that include social anxiety, odd beliefs, and eccentric behavior. Individuals with STPD often feel isolated, have difficulty understanding social cues, and may engage in unusual or bizarre behaviors that create barriers to forming meaningful relationships. Understanding how STPD affects social interactions is crucial for developing effective strategies to improve social functioning.
